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
FAQ 1: Just how commonly ought to I arrange my deal with box?
Answer: It is suggested to arrange your tackle box at the very least when a fishing season, yet you can also do it much more regularly if needed.
FAQ 2: Can I use any type of container as a deal with box?
Answer: While you can make use of different containers, purchasing a correct take on box designed for fishing gear will supply much better company and defense for your equipment.
FAQ 3: Exactly how can I stop rust on my fishing hooks?
Answer: To prevent corrosion on your hooks, make sure they are tidy and completely dry before saving them in different compartments with moisture-absorbing materials.
FAQ 4: Is it necessary to label my tackle box?
Answer: Labeling your deal with box can save you time and make it much easier to situate details products, particularly if you have numerous tackle boxes or compartments.
FAQ 5: Can I keep real-time lure in the exact same tackle box as my lures?
Answer: It is finest to store live lure separately to avoid any type of contamination or damage to your lures. Consider using specialized containers for live bait.
FAQ 6: Exactly how must I throw away old fishing line?
Answer: Old fishing line can be reused at specific locations, such as deal with stores or reusing centers. Contact your neighborhood district for proper disposal methods.
